[Physiognomy] "Musha Kagami" Kagesue's Wife / Kajiwara Genta Kagesue / Asahina Saburo Yoshihide / Matsushima no Tsubone


|Kagesue's Wife|
|Kagesue's| |wife| was a |gentle| and |kind| |woman|. |Once|, |when| |she| |passed| |by| |breaking off| |a cherry blossom branch|, |Yoritomo| |saw| |her| |and| |composed| |a poem| |to her|; |when| |she| |replied| |with a poem| |on the spot|, |it is said| |he| |was| |greatly| |impressed|.
|Later|, |when| |he| |heard| |that| |Kagesue| |intended| |to| |divorce| |his| |wife|, |he| |said|, |"One| |must| |not| |divorce| |such| |a gentle| |woman|.
|Furthermore|, |when| |I| |saw| |her| |at| |this| |time|, |there| |was| |a pale| |red| |color| |under| |her| |left| |eye|. |This| |is| |undoubtedly| |a sign of| |pregnancy|, |and| |in particular|, |it| |should| |be| |a boy|. |I| |once| |heard| |this| |from| |a physiognomist| |in the past|," |and| |so| |Kagesue| |stopped| |thinking| |about| |the divorce|. |It| |was| |true|; |when| |the months| |were| |full|, |she| |gave birth| |to| |a boy| |like| |a jewel|. |Kagesue| |said| |this| |was| |a gift| |from| |the lord|, |and| |it| |is said| |he| |rejoiced| |and| |cherished| |them|.
※ "Gyokan" refers to a noble person being deeply moved.
※ "Soshiya" is a person who judges a person's fate or fortune by looking at their physiognomy. A "Ninsomi" (physiognomist).

|Kajiwara| |Genta| |Kagesue|
|Kagesue| |was| |the eldest son| |of| |Heizo| |Kagetoki|, |and| |his| |disposition| |resembled| |his father's|, |and| |though| |it is said| |he| |had| |a treacherous| |side|, |his| |bravery| |was| |that of| |a warrior| |whose| |name| |echoed| |throughout| |Bando|. |His| |contention| |for| |the vanguard| |at| |the Uji River|, |and| |his| |leading| |the charge| |at| |the Ikuta Forest|, |truly| |astonished| |the ears and eyes| |of| |all people|.
|Kagesue's| |hair| |was| |coarse| |and| |short|, |his| |eyes| |were| |hidden| |and| |composed|, |and| |he| |had| |a single-character| |pattern| |on his forehead|. |This| |is| |a physiognomy| |of| |a strong-willed| |nature| |with| |a crooked| |heart|, |but| |overall|, |he| |had| |a gentle| |side| |to his disposition|, |could| |compose| |poems| |well|, |and| |was| |also| |filial| |to his father|. |Therefore|, |he| |helped| |his father's| |evil|, |which| |is| |a pity|. |His| |conduct| |is| |hard| |to call| |beautiful|.
※ "Kankyoku" means having evil schemes in one's heart.
※ "Seigou" means having a strong will.

|Asahina| |Saburo| |Yoshihide|
|Yoshihide| |was| |the third son| |of| |Wada| |Yoshimori|. |In reality|, |he| |was| |the seed| |of| |Kiso| |Yoshinaka|, |and| |his mother| |was| |Tomoe|. |His| |bravery| |resembled| |his parents'|, |and| |his| |superhuman strength| |such as| |the pulling| |of| |Soga| |Goro's| |neck guard|, |or| |breaking| |the main gate| |of| |the palace| |during| |the Wada| |Battle|, |is| |well| |known| |to people|. |Therefore|, |in paintings|, |his| |features| |are| |often| |depicted| |as| |violent| |to show| |his| |courage|, |but| |in reality|, |it| |is| |not| |so|.
|He| |was| |a handsome man| |of| |all ages|, |with| |light| |in his eyes|, |a chin| |that was| |round| |and| |full|, |and| |his| |speech| |was| |cautious and detailed|. |His| |spirit| |was| |naturally| |generous|, |and| |it| |is said| |he| |had| |a physiognomy| |of| |extreme| |hidden| |kindness|.
※ "Shikoro" is a part of armor, attached to the left, right, and back of the helmet bowl to protect the neck area.

|Matsushima no Tsubone|
|The Tsubone| |was| |the daughter| |of| |a noble family| |from the capital|, |but| |as| |the times| |changed|, |she| |went down| |to Kamakura| |and| |served| |as| |a lady-in-waiting| |in the palace|. |She| |suddenly| |fell in love| |with| |Asahina| |Yoshihide| |at first sight| |and| |deeply| |yearned| |for him|, |but| |in the end|, |her| |feelings| |were| |not fulfilled|.
|Hearing| |that| |Yoshihide| |had| |died in battle| |during| |the Wada| |Battle|, |she| |wept| |as| |she| |shaved| |her head|, |went up| |to the capital|, |and| |it| |is said| |she| |built| |a hermitage| |and| |lived| |near| |Higashiyama|.
|Although| |the Tsubone| |was| |born| |in the capital| |and| |was| |known| |as| |a beauty|, |her| |head| |was| |extremely| |small| |and| |her| |hair| |was| |very| |long|. |A person| |like this| |will| |have| |difficulties| |when| |going| |to a foreign land|. |Also|, |it| |is said| |she| |had| |no| |fate| |with| |a husband|. |To escape| |this|, |it| |is written| |in a book| |by| |Mai| |Xianweng| |that| |one| |should| |cherish| |the graves| |of| |one's ancestors|.
※ "Kyoke" is one of the four Fujiwara families (Nanke, Hokke, Shikke, Kyoke).
※ "Mai Xianweng" is a legendary immortal from the Five Dynasties period, said to have left the saying, "Physiognomy arises from the heart, and the heart arises from physiognomy."
